# Service Accounts: String Extraction

The `extract-i18n` script pulls translatable strings from all Bramblewick repos and pushes them to the Glossa service. It runs under the `i18n-extractor` service account. Do not run it under your personal account; Glossa rate-limits individual users aggressively. The account has write access to the staging catalog only. Set the token in your shell before invoking the script. The current staging token is below.

API key for kahap-kafog: zpat15_6qzxZ7YR8aDwjmp

- [ ] Broker upgrade night for Pipewren: support folks, expect queue lag alerts between 02:00 and 03:00 local — they're fine, just consumers reconnecting. Don't restart anything manually; the Fennick dashboard will clear itself. If a customer asks, say "scheduled maintenance." After cutover, ops will confirm the upgrade took by checking the cluster's build stamp, which gets pasted right under this item.

session token of kagup-hahaf = htk3_2b8

Welcome aboard! This fragment covers account recovery for the Thornquay fleet. Our health checks sit behind the Larkspan load balancer, and here's the catch: while an account is mid-recovery, its nodes report degraded on purpose, so don't go restarting things just because the dashboard turns yellow. Let the checks settle for two full intervals first. If the account stays locked after that, you'll finish recovery through the Bellweir console, and it will ask for the recovery passphrase shown directly below this line.

vault phrase of yaguf-hahaf = druath-holix

**Key ceremony checklist — item 4: Webhook delivery keys (Branchfield platform).** Before rotating, confirm your endpoint honors our retry semantics: deliveries retry on exponential backoff for 24 hours, and duplicate events must be idempotently ignored. Verify the dead-letter queue is empty, then request the rotation window. The rotation console will open only after you provide the recovery passphrase.

vault phrase of tagag-fawef = lammir-ulaiel-oliax-belox-eliox-ulaok-gilael-norys-holox-fenir